PALL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2014 in Review
66 of the 3,751 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in abrdn Physical Palladium Shares ETF (PALL) for Q4 2014, worth a combined $153M — down 11% from $173M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 16 funds opened new PALL positions and 9 closed out — a net gain of 7 holders — while 13 added to existing stakes and 17 trimmed.
The largest buyer was AMG National Trust Bank, adding an estimated $2.06M. The largest seller was Geologic Resource Partners, exiting entirely with an estimated $14M sold.
